What makes a good Lithuanian string here

Keep the placeholders. Anything in curly braces is replaced with a real value before the string is shown. Drop {n} and the sentence loses its number; rename it and the replacement silently fails. They can move within the sentence, but they must all still be there and spelled exactly as in the English.

Watch the length. Most of these strings live in a fixed space: a tab label, a button, a stat tile under a big number. A translation half again as long as the English will be clipped or will push a layout apart on a small phone. When the natural translation is much longer, a shorter and slightly blunter phrasing is the right answer.

Use the app's own vocabulary consistently. The same concept should read the same way everywhere — one word for a logged meal, one for a fast, one for a streak. Consistency matters more than variety; a synonym used once reads as a different feature.

Do not translate health claims into advice. Several strings deliberately describe a number without telling anyone what to do about it. A translation that turns "your resting rate is above your baseline" into "see a doctor" changes what the app claims, which is not a translation decision.

How this list is built

The list is parsed from the app's own translation files at the moment you load the page, so it cannot drift from what ships. Strings the parser could not read in a single pass are left out entirely — 0 lines in the Lithuanian files fell into that category — rather than being shown with a guessed value.
